Snoop Robinson Presents I'm Still Your Mama

Director Snoop Robinson is proud to present a new play by Demarcus Bailey, entitled I’m Still Your Mama. The play is powered by Terrell Entertainment and marketed by Ski Johnson Enterprise, LLC. I’m Still Your Mama is sponsored by Bailey’s Furniture, Brickhouse Lounge, A Family Affair Event Management and My Little Angels Candy & Dessert Buffetz

On Saturday, April 9, 2016, I’m Still Your Mama will be presented at the Warner Theatre on 513 13th Street NW, Washington, DC, 20004. The performance will take place at 3 p.m. and 8 p.m. ET. Special guest, Congresswoman Eleanor Holmes Norton, will be in attendance.

I’m Still Your Mama is about a single mother who does any and everything to take care of her children, and the many challenges she encounters along the way. I’m Still Your Mama features Keith Robinson from the movie Dream Girls, Terron Brooks from the NBC miniseries The Temptations, and Lo London from Bad Girls Club Season 12. The play also includes recording artist Danielle Roberson and Cory Espie.

DeMarcus Bailey is a native of Houston, Texas. His passion for theater arts and entertainment was birthed through his love for ministry coupled with his interest in comedy and sitcoms. JF Bailey Productions was founded in August 2008 with the first gospel stage play entitled Chains. Other productions include Prodigal Son, Single and Saved, Ain’t Nothing Like Family, A Woman’s Pride and Not My Family.
